The document discusses upgrading websites to HTML5. It provides background on previous versions of the web, including Web 1.0 which was one-way communication, and Web 2.0 which enabled two-way communication and user-generated content. Web 3.0 is predicted to merge the internet with TV and use cloud services and semantic linking of information. The document advocates upgrading to HTML5, which will provide benefits like working across devices and platforms, enhanced rich media, mobile shopping integration, and better search engine optimization. Examples are given of how HTML5 can improve the mobile experience for websites compared to the older HTML4 standard.
